Common Scam Techniques Associated With Similar Platforms

Platforms that share characteristics with Neronix often employ specific tactics to defraud users. These include:

Pig Butchering Scams

This involves building a long-term relationship with the victim before convincing them to invest in a fake platform like Neronix.

Crypto and Romance-Investment Scams

Scammers use social media or dating apps to lure individuals into “lucrative” crypto opportunities that eventually prevent any withdrawals.

Recovery Scams

If a user loses money, they may be contacted by another party claiming they can recover the lost funds for an upfront fee, which is simply a continuation of the online fraud.

What To Do If You Sent Money To Neronix

If you suspect you have been targeted by an investment scam, take the following steps immediately:

  1. Stop Further Payments: Do not send more money, even if they claim it is for “taxes” or “fees.”
  2. Preserve Evidence: Save screenshots of all balances, communications, and transaction IDs.
  3. Contact Payment Providers: Report the fraud to your bank or credit card company to see if a chargeback is possible.
  4. Report the Incident: File a report with the FBI’s IC3, the FTC, or your local financial regulator.
  5. Monitor Your Accounts: Ensure your personal information has not been compromised for identity theft.
